Graphic Designer & Ad Creative Specialist

Please login or register as jobseeker to apply for this job.

TYPE OF WORK

Full Time

SALARY

$550-$700/month

HOURS PER WEEK

40

DATE UPDATED

Apr 17, 2026

JOB OVERVIEW

You'll be the go-to person for every static ad creative, social media graphic, Story template, and visual asset across our client portfolio. This is not a generic design role, you'll be creating performance-driven ad creatives that need to stop the scroll, communicate a clear offer, and drive clicks. You'll also create organic social media content (Instagram feed posts, Story graphics) for select clients.

You'll work directly with the founder and will be briefed on angles, offers, and campaign goals. You don't need to write the copy, we handle that. You need to bring it to life visually in a way that converts.

What You'll Be Doing

Ad Creatives (Primary Focus — ~60% of your time)

•Design static ad creatives for Facebook and Instagram campaigns across ---------- + client accounts

•Refresh underperforming creatives quickly when campaigns need a boost

•Design creatives for new campaign launches and offer changes

•Maintain a consistent but varied creative style that feels premium and scroll-stopping

Social Media Graphics (~25% of your time)

•Design Instagram feed posts and carousels for select clients

•Create Instagram Story templates and graphics for promotional sprints (e.g., location-based clinic launches)

•Build backlog content batches (e.g., 10-20 posts at a time for new client onboarding)

Video Support (~15% of your time)

•Create simple motion graphics, animated text overlays, and video thumbnails

•Assist with basic video editing when needed (cutting clips, adding text, transitions)

•This is NOT a primary video editing role, we have a separate editing team for complex video work

Test Project (Required Before Hire)

Before we make a decision, we'll send you a paid test project. You'll receive:

1.A brief for 4 static ad creatives — we'll provide the offer, the angles, the copy, and reference examples. You design 5 different static ads that are ready to run on Facebook/Instagram.

2.A brief for 3 Instagram Story graphics — we'll provide the context and copy. You design 3 Story-format graphics for a promotional sprint.

3.A brief for 1 short video ad (15-30 seconds) — we'll provide the footage/assets and the script. You edit it into a simple but polished video ad with text overlays and transitions.

Turnaround time: 48 hours from receiving the brief. Compensation for test project: $20 (paid regardless of outcome).

This is how we evaluate speed, quality, attention to the brief, and creative instinct. The strongest candidate gets the role.

------

How to Apply

Send us:

1.Your portfolio or a link to your best work (ad creatives specifically - not logos or branding work)

2.A short message (2-3 sentences) on why you're a good fit for this role with the subject "fanta"

3.Your availability to start (ideally for Monday or Tuesday - 20th or 21st)

VIEW OTHER JOB POSTS FROM:
SHARE THIS POST
facebook linkedin
  BENCHMARKS  
Loading Time: Base Classes  0.0011
Controller Execution Time ( Jobseekers / Job )  0.0258
Total Execution Time  0.0277
  GET DATA  
No GET data exists
  MEMORY USAGE  
1,502,232 bytes
  POST DATA  
No POST data exists
  URI STRING  
jobseekers/job/Graphic-Designer-Ad-Creative-Specialist-1626022
  CLASS/METHOD  
jobseekers/job
  DATABASE:  onlinejobs (Jobseekers:$db)   QUERIES: 13 (0.0134 seconds)  (Hide)
0.0041   SELECT *
                                
FROM exrates
                                WHERE rate_name 
'USD-PHP' 
0.0019   SELECT *
FROM `employer_jobs`
WHERE `job_id` = 1626022
 LIMIT 1 
0.0005   SELECT *
FROM `employers`
WHERE `employer_id` = 731299
 LIMIT 1 
0.0005   SELECT COUNT(*) AS `numrows`
FROM `t_thread` `t`
LEFT JOIN `t_thread_misc` `miscON `t`.`id` = `misc`.`thread_id`
WHERE `t`.`job_id` = 1626022
AND `misc`.`idIS NULL 
0.0012   SELECT e.business_namee.logoe.websitee.rebill_datee.date_added member_datehitsDATEDIFF('2026-04-19',ej.date_added) duration_daysDATEDIFF('2026-04-19',e.rebill_date) duration_rebillej.*, e.deactivate FROM employers eemployer_jobs ej WHERE e.employer_id ej.employer_id AND
                                   ((
e.user_level >= '500' AND ej.date_added <= e.rebill_date)
                                   OR 
e.employer_id '' OR (ej.date_approved <> '2000-01-01' and DATEDIFF('2026-04-19',ej.date_added) <= 14 ))
                                   AND 
e.deactivate != AND ej.deleted AND job_id '1626022' 
0.0006   SELECT *
FROM `employer_jobs_skills` `ejs`
LEFT JOIN `skills_categories` `scON `ejs`.`skill_id` = `sc`.`id`
WHERE `job_id` = 1626022 
0.0010   UPDATE employer_jobs SET hit_counts '***Apr-17-2026=502***Apr-18-2026=104***Apr-19-2026=1' WHERE job_id'1626022'  
0.0007   UPDATE employer_jobs SET monthly_hits '***Apr-2026=607' WHERE job_id'1626022'  
0.0003   SELECT date_sent FROM jobseeker_sent_emails WHERE jobseeker_id '' AND job_id '1626022' AND status LIKE 'sent%' ORDER BY id DESC  
0.0003   SELECT *
FROM `employer_jobs_skills` `ejs`
LEFT JOIN `skills_categories` `scON `ejs`.`skill_id` = `sc`.`id`
WHERE `job_id` = 1626022 
0.0017   SELECT COUNT(*) AS `numrows`
FROM `employer_jobs`
WHERE `employer_id` = '731299'
AND `date_added` >= '2022-06-08' 
0.0003   select from teasers 
0.0003   SELECT FROM skill_categories WHERE skill_cat_id='' 
  HTTP HEADERS  (Show)
  SESSION DATA  (Show)
  CONFIG VARIABLES  (Show)